Synopsis: ioctl(.., CDIOCCAPABILITY, ...) always reports "Inappropriate State-Changed-From-To: open->analyzed State-Changed-By: jmg State-Changed-When: Sat Feb 20 08:10:59 UTC 2010 State-Changed-Why: I'm going to look at removing this and CDIOCPITCH... It looks like matcd was the only one that implemented these and matcd died around the 4.x/5.x time frame...
